Cost of Residential Propane Piping in Acworth

The cost of residential propane piping in Acworth, GA, can vary significantly based on several factors. Whether you're setting up a new propane system or upgrading an existing one, understanding the elements that influence the overall cost can help you budget more effectively.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Pipe Material: Different materials such as copper, steel, or polyethylene have varying costs and durability.
  • Length of Piping: The longer the piping required, the higher the cost due to increased material and labor.
  • Complexity of Installation: More complex installations, such as those requiring multiple bends or passing through walls, can increase labor costs.
  • Local Permits and Inspections: Fees for permits and inspections can add to the overall cost.
  • Labor Rates: Local labor rates in Acworth, GA, can vary, impacting the total cost of installation.

Average Costs for Common Tasks and Costs

Task Average Cost (USD)
Basic Installation (up to 50 feet) $500 - $1,000
Additional Piping (per foot) $10 - $20
Permit Fees $50 - $200
Pressure Testing and Inspection $100 - $300
Trenching (per foot) $5 - $10
Connection to Appliances $100 - $300 each

Understanding these costs can help you plan your project and avoid unexpected expenses.
